黑狐家游戏

分布式配置中心在微服务架构中的应用与优化策略,分布式设备

欧气 0 0

本文目录导读:

  1. 分布式配置中心概述
  2. 分布式配置中心在微服务架构中的应用
  3. 分布式配置中心的优化策略

随着互联网技术的飞速发展,企业级应用逐渐向分布式、微服务架构演进,微服务架构通过将大型应用拆分成多个独立的服务,提高了系统的可扩展性、灵活性和可维护性,在微服务架构中,配置管理成为了一个挑战,分布式配置中心应运而生,为微服务架构提供了高效、可靠的配置管理方案,本文将探讨分布式配置中心在微服务架构中的应用与优化策略。

分布式配置中心概述

分布式配置中心是一种集中式配置管理解决方案,它将应用配置信息集中存储和管理,为微服务提供实时、可靠的配置服务,分布式配置中心具有以下特点:

分布式配置中心在微服务架构中的应用与优化策略,分布式设备

图片来源于网络,如有侵权联系删除

1、集中式管理:将所有应用的配置信息集中存储,方便管理和维护。

2、实时更新:配置信息实时更新,无需重启应用即可生效。

3、高可用性:采用集群部署,确保配置服务的稳定性和可靠性。

4、扩展性强:支持多种配置格式,满足不同应用的需求。

分布式配置中心在微服务架构中的应用

1、配置集中管理:将所有微服务的配置信息存储在分布式配置中心,方便管理和维护,开发者只需在配置中心修改配置信息,即可实时应用到所有微服务。

2、配置动态更新:分布式配置中心支持配置信息的动态更新,无需重启微服务即可生效,当业务需求发生变化时,开发者可以通过配置中心快速调整配置,提高开发效率。

分布式配置中心在微服务架构中的应用与优化策略,分布式设备

图片来源于网络,如有侵权联系删除

3、配置版本控制:分布式配置中心支持配置信息的版本控制,方便追踪配置变更历史,当配置信息出现问题时,可以快速回滚到上一个版本。

4、配置安全性:分布式配置中心提供多种安全机制,如权限控制、数据加密等,确保配置信息的安全性。

5、配置一致性:分布式配置中心采用一致性协议,确保所有微服务获取的配置信息一致,避免因配置不一致导致的问题。

分布式配置中心的优化策略

1、高可用性优化:采用集群部署,确保配置服务的稳定性和可靠性,可以使用负载均衡技术,提高配置服务的访问速度。

2、资源隔离优化:针对不同业务场景,将配置中心部署在独立的服务器或虚拟机中,实现资源隔离,降低系统风险。

3、数据存储优化:选择合适的存储方案,如分布式数据库、文件系统等,提高配置数据的读写性能。

分布式配置中心在微服务架构中的应用与优化策略,分布式设备

图片来源于网络,如有侵权联系删除

4、负载均衡优化:采用负载均衡技术,将请求分发到不同的配置中心节点,提高系统吞吐量。

5、缓存优化:使用缓存技术,减少对配置中心的访问频率,提高配置信息的获取速度。

6、监控与告警优化:建立完善的监控体系,实时监控配置中心的运行状态,及时发现并处理问题。

7、安全性优化:加强配置中心的安全性,如数据加密、权限控制等,防止配置信息泄露。

分布式配置中心在微服务架构中发挥着重要作用,它为微服务提供了高效、可靠的配置管理方案,通过优化分布式配置中心,可以提高微服务架构的稳定性、可靠性和可扩展性,在实际应用中,应根据具体业务需求,选择合适的分布式配置中心方案,并结合优化策略,提高系统的整体性能。

标签: #分布式配置中心

黑狐家游戏
  • 评论列表

留言评论